Basement concrete sealing is a process that involves applying a protective coating or sealant to the concrete surfaces of a basement. This service helps create a barrier that prevents moisture, water vapor, and other liquids from penetrating the concrete. Proper sealing can be crucial in maintaining a dry and stable basement environment, especially in areas prone to high humidity or occasional water intrusion. Experienced service providers use specialized sealants designed to adhere well to concrete and withstand the conditions specific to basements, ensuring long-lasting protection.

Many common problems faced by homeowners can be addressed through basement concrete sealing. Water seepage and dampness are among the most frequent issues, often leading to mold growth, musty odors, and damage to stored items or finished basement spaces. Cracks or porous areas in the concrete can also allow water to enter, exacerbating these problems. Sealing the concrete helps mitigate these risks by reducing water infiltration, which can ultimately prevent structural deterioration and improve indoor air quality. It is a practical step for homeowners looking to preserve their basement’s integrity and avoid cost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Basement Concrete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cumming, GA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or sealing projects around basement cracks or small areas,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the size and accessibility of the area.

Standard Sealing Jobs - Larger, more comprehensive sealing services for an entire basement floor or walls usually cost between $600 and $1,500. Most projects of this scope tend to land in this middle range, with fewer reaching higher amounts.

Basement Waterproofing - Complete waterproofing or extensive sealing systems can range from $1,500 to $4,000, especially for older or more complex structures. These larger projects are less common but are necessary for severe moisture issues.

Full Basement Restoration - For extensive work that includes sealing, repairs, and structural improvements, costs can exceed $5,000. Such projects are typically reserved for significant foundation or moisture problems requiring specialized solutions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is basement concrete sealing? Basement concrete sealing involves applying a protective coating to concrete surfaces to prevent moisture penetration, reduce cracking, and enhance durability.

Why should I consider sealing my basement concrete? Sealing can help prevent water damage, mold growth, and deterioration of basement floors and walls, contributing to a cleaner and more stable space.

What types of basement sealing services are available? Local contractors offer various sealing options, including waterproof coatings, epoxy finishes, and penetrating sealers tailored to specific basement needs.

How do I find qualified contractors for basement concrete sealing? This website helps connect homeowners with experienced local service providers who specialize in basement sealing and related concrete treatments.

Is basement sealing a maintenance-free solution? While sealing reduces moisture issues, periodic inspections and reapplications may be recommended to maintain optimal protection over time.
